Solar

The manufacturing process for solar cells is fundamentally the same as for semiconductors and in many cases uses the same equipment. The solar cells themselves are essentially arrays of square Silicon wafers, as described within the semiconductor section. The properties of Quartz that are important for this industry are therefore exactly the same as for semiconductors: purity, temperature resistance, and relative inertness.

Quartz crucibles are also used to grow the Silicon ingots used in the solar industry.
